What is Drip Marketing?
Drip marketing is a strategic approach to delivering targeted content to your audience at specific intervals. This method ensures that your audience receives the right information at the right time, keeping them engaged throughout their customer journey.
For instance, when a potential customer subscribes to your newsletter, they might receive an automated welcome email, followed by a series of educational or promotional emails over time. This gradual nurturing process helps build trust and increases the likelihood of conversion.
How Drip Marketing Works
Step 1: Identify your target audience and their needs.
Step 2: Develop a content calendar with relevant and engaging materials.
Step 3: Set up automation tools to schedule and send out the content.

Segmentation Strategies
Effective segmentation is crucial for maximizing the impact of your drip marketing campaigns. Here are some strategies to consider:
- Demographic Segmentation: Divide your audience based on age, gender, location, etc.
- Behavioral Segmentation: Group users according to their actions, such as website visits or purchase history.
- Psychographic Segmentation: Focus on lifestyle, interests, and values.
Best Practices for Segmentation
To ensure successful segmentation:
- Collect accurate and up-to-date data.
- Regularly review and update your segments.
- Test different segmentation approaches to identify what works best.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Avoid these common pitfalls when implementing drip marketing:
- Sending too many emails, leading to subscriber fatigue.
- Failing to personalize content for each segment.
- Ignoring feedback and analytics data.
